Introduction
HPVs are non-enveloped, double-stranded DNA viruses, which are tropic for mucosal tissues. The genome consists of three functionally divided regions: (a) a noncoding regulatory region; (b) an early proteins region, which encodes for six early proteins (E1, E2, E4-E7); and (c) a late region, which encodes for the viral capsid proteins L1 and L2. HPVs infect basal epithelial (skin or mucosal) cells. More than 200 HPV genotypes have been identified. Oncogenic genotypes include HPV 16, 18, 31, 33, 35, 39, 45, 51, 52, 56, 58, 59, and 66. Most HPV infections cause no symptoms and resolve spontaneously. In some people, an HPV infection persists and results in warts or precancerous lesions. The precancerous lesions increase the risk of cancer of the cervix, vulva, vagina, penis, anus, mouth, or throat. Nearly all cervical cancer is due to HPV with two types, HPV16 and HPV18, accounting for 70 % of cases.
